Wilson","sensitiveImage":false}]},"see_also":null},"record":{"systemNumber":"O98247","accessionNumber":"T.39-2004","objectType":"Deerstalker","titles":[],"summaryDescription":"Deerstalkers were originally worn for sports such as hunting deer and shooting in the nineteenth century. By the early twentieth century they were worn for general country wear  as well as informal dress. Sometimes they had ear-flaps which could be tied together on top of the hat when they were not needed.  This example folds in half so that the wearer could easily store it in a pocket.\r\n\r\nThis deerstalker has an interesting provenance. It formed part of a dress handling collection at Islington Education Library. The collection had been donated to the Service over many years and includes men's coats, fancy dress and 1940s utility fashions. Some of the objects are lent out to schools. The present librarians donated this hat as they felt that rather than being suitable for a handling collection it should be cared for by a museum.","physicalDescription":"This deerstalker has an oval brim and folds in half so that it would fit in a pocket.
